Yes: I spin them out. I have tried both ways and there is no difference in top speed. I have run 140 MPH both in and out. I have found that Acceleration is better spinning out but porposing is less spinning in. I run a 2 ft tunnel tab and Imco extension boxes. George Linder the desiner of the boat insist that stability is better spinning them out and his theory is correct. Honestly I could not see any difference.
